Selaru is an Austronesian language of Selaru and Yamdena, in the Maluku Islands of Indonesia. Linguistically it is not close to Seluwasan, its nearest relative.
Phonology
Consonants
Labial | Alveolar | Dorsal | Glottal |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Plosive | voiceless | t | k | ʔ | |
voiced | b | d | (ɡ) | ||
Fricative | f | s | h | ||
Nasal | m | n | |||
Trill | r | ||||
Lateral | l | ||||
Approximant | w | j |
- /h/ can be heard as [x] before velar stops.
- /k/ can be heard as [ɡ] within voiced environments.
- Consonants preceding glide sounds are heard as either palatalized or labialized [ʲ, ʷ].[2]
Vowels
Front | Central | Back | |
---|---|---|---|
Close | i | u | |
Mid | e | o | |
Open | a |
